¡Caminando hacia el éxito!

Aprende en Comunidad

Avalados por :

Você pode ter várias chaves primárias em uma tabela de banco de dados? Explorando a possibilidade de adicionar mais de uma chave primária.

  • Creado 01/03/2024
  • Modificado 01/03/2024
  • 31 Vistas
0
Cargando...

Em geral, uma tabela tem uma chave primária. É possível ter mais de uma chave primária em uma tabela? (ou seja, é possível adicionar mais de uma chave primária em uma tabela)? Por favor, me ajude.

Pedro Pascal
Se unió el 07/03/2018
Pinterest
Telegram
Linkedin
Whatsapp

4 Respuestas

0
Cargando...

Olá,

Uma tabela tem apenas uma chave primária. Isso está correto, mas o número de colunas que compõem essa chave primária depende da tabela.

Portanto, a partir da sua pergunta, não tenho certeza qual é a sua preocupação.

Se a sua preocupação é ter mais de uma chave primária, isso não é possível.

Se a sua preocupação é ter mais de um campo que faça parte da chave primária, então isso é certamente possível.

Espero que isso esclareça sua dúvida.

Cumprimentos,

Saurabh

Respondido el 15/04/2024
LUCIANO RIOJA GHIOTTO
Se unió el 13/07/2019
0
Cargando...

Olá,

Uma chave única ou chave primária é uma chave candidata para identificar de forma única cada linha em uma tabela. Uma chave única ou chave primária consiste em uma única coluna ou conjunto de colunas. Nenhuma linha diferente em uma tabela pode ter o mesmo valor (ou combinação de valores) nessas colunas. Dependendo do seu design, uma tabela pode ter arbitrariamente muitas chaves únicas, mas no máximo uma chave primária.

Uma chave primária é um caso especial de chaves únicas. A diferença principal é que para chaves únicas, a restrição implícita NOT NULL não é aplicada automaticamente, enquanto que para chaves primárias sim. Portanto, os valores nas colunas de chave única podem ser ou não NULL. Outra diferença é que as chaves primárias devem ser definidas utilizando outra sintaxe.

Espero que esteja claro.

Pontos de recompensa se for útil.

Atenciosamente,

Sekhar

Respondido el 15/04/2024
LUCIANO RIOJA GHIOTTO
Se unió el 13/07/2019
0
Cargando...

Que tipo de tabela? Uma tabela de banco de dados ou uma tabela interna?

Bem, em ambos os tipos de tabelas, você pode ter mais de uma chave primária.

Boobalan... você está errado aqui.

Respondido el 15/04/2024
LUCIANO RIOJA GHIOTTO
Se unió el 13/07/2019
0
Cargando...

Esta mensagem foi moderada.

Respondido el 15/04/2024
LUCIANO RIOJA GHIOTTO
Se unió el 13/07/2019

contacto@primeinstitute.com

(+51) 1641 9379
(+57) 1489 6964

© 2024 Copyright. Todos los derechos reservados.

Desarrollado por Prime Institute

¡Hola! Soy Diana, asesora académica de Prime Institute, indícame en que curso estas interesado, saludos!
Hola ¿Puedo ayudarte?